Crohn’s disease is a granulomatous inflammatory disease of the gastrointestinal tract. It can involve other sites of the body also. When such lesion are separated from Crohn’s lesion of the intestine by normal skin, they are referred to as metastatic Crohn’s disease. Two such cases are reported.Fulltext Views
